Challenges in Age Gap Relationships

Despite mutual attraction and affection, some unique challenges can arise in May-December relationships with a sweet old man:

Disapproval from Friends and Family

Age gap relationships are still taboo to some. Both partners may face criticism and judgment from friends and family who don't approve of the age difference.

Differing Life Stages and Goals

A large age gap means partners are often at very different life stages, which can lead to conflicting priorities and plans for the future. For example, differences about having children together.

Social Isolation

The younger partner may feel socially isolated at times if their sweet old man cannot participate as much in social activities and keep up with their friend group.

Income Inequality

Sweet old men are often retired or established in their careers. A younger woman may struggle with income disparity if she is just starting out in her profession.

Sexual Issues

Mismatched sex drives and physical issues like erectile dysfunction can strain intimate connections. Embarrassment discussing sexual needs openly can worsen issues.

Role Reversal Over Time

As the sweet old man ages, his younger partner may need to become a caregiver. Reversing traditional relationship roles can be an emotional adjustment.

Making It Work

Despite potential hurdles, many sweet old man relationships thrive by focusing on open communication, flexibility, and celebrating differences that come with age. Some tips include:

Discuss Future Plans Early

Have candid conversations about expectations for children, careers, finances, and long-term care needs to avoid frustration over unmet goals later.

Make Time for Shared Interests

Bond over hobbies and activities you both enjoy as a couple. Find creative compromises if energy levels or mobility limit the sweet old man at times.

Don't Ignore Intimacy Concerns

Proactively address physical or emotional intimacy issues through openness, patience and humor. Seek medical advice if needed.

Build Your Own Social Circle

Nurture friendships as a couple and individually to maintain social connections for both partners, separate from the relationship.

Embrace Mentorship Aspects

Allow the sweet old man to share wisdom from his life experience, without being condescending. Listen sincerely.

Enable Independence

Support each other in pursuing individual goals and personal growth outside of the relationship too.
